Interventions

  • Atezolizumab — DRUG
    840mg IV every 2 weeks for 2 doses prior to surgery and 4 doses after surgery.
  • PEGPH20 — DRUG
    PEGPH20 3ug/kg IV twice weekly for 3 weeks prior to surgery and once weekly for 3 weeks (of 28 day cycle) for two cycles after surgery.

Study Details

The purpose of this study is to determine if study treatment with atezolizumab and PEGPH20 given before and after surgery, followed by chemotherapy is safe and if it can further increase the immune response against the tumor rather than increase the chance of cure.

Arms

  • Active Comparator: Atezolizumab
    Atezolizumab 840mg IV every 2 weeks for 2 doses prior to surgery and 4 doses after surgery.
  • Experimental: Atezolizumab in combination with PEGPH20
    Atezolizumab 840mg IV every 2 weeks for 2 doses prior to surgery and 4 doses after surgery in combination with PEGPH20 3ug/kg IV twice weekly for 3 weeks prior to surgery and once weekly for 3 weeks (of 28 day cycle) for two cycles after surgery.

Primary Outcome Measure

Change in the Number of CD8+ T Cells Within the Tumor [ Time Frame: At time of surgery (approximately 3 weeks) ]
